How H-Beam Sections Match Portal Frame Warehouse Requirements

Warehouse portal frames demand predictable load transfer from roof purlins through rafters to column bases. Hot rolled Q355B H-beams provide consistent section modulus along the full length, critical for moment-resisting connections at rafter-to-column joints. Flange thickness ranging from 8mm to 64mm accommodates everything from light-duty agricultural buildings to heavy industrial warehouses with crane loads. Our welding procedures qualified to AWS and EN standards ensure that welded H-beams maintain the same structural performance as hot rolled sections when project specifications require non-standard dimensions beyond rolling mill capabilities.

Steel Grade Selection and Production Process Fundamentals

The Q-series (Q235B, Q355B) follows Chinese GB standards where the number indicates minimum yield strength in MPa. S-series grades (S235JR, S355JR) conform to European EN standards with JR designation indicating room temperature impact testing requirements. ASTM A992 and A572 Grade 50 serve North American projects with specified minimum yield strengths of 345 MPa and 345 MPa respectively. Hot rolled H-beams develop their properties through controlled cooling after rolling, creating uniform grain structure throughout the section. Welded H-beams join separate flange and web plates through submerged arc welding, allowing custom dimensions when standard rolled sections cannot meet specific project requirements. Surface treatment selection depends on service environment and project lifecycle expectations. Galvanized coatings provide 50-80 microns of zinc protection suitable for outdoor exposure. Paint systems offer aesthetic flexibility with custom colors matching architectural requirements. Shot blasting alone prepares surfaces for field-applied coatings when site conditions demand specific touch-up procedures.

Q: What is the difference between Q235B and Q355B steel grades for warehouse construction?

A: Q235B offers minimum yield strength suitable for light-duty warehouse frames and agricultural buildings, while Q355B provides higher yield strength for industrial warehouses with crane loads or multi-story structures. The choice depends on structural calculations and load requirements specified by your engineer.
